Akon Assault Victim Identified by Police

  Share

Fishkill police have identified the KFEST concertgoer tossed off the stage by singer Akon as a 15-year-old resident of Harriman, Orange County, Detective Lt. John Berlingieri said today.

Fishkill police know the teen’s name, but would not release that information. On Sunday at Dutchess Stadium, during a concert staged by Fishkill-based WSPK (104.7 FM), the 15-year-old was plucked from the crowd by a security guard, hoisted in the air by Akon and hurled back into the crowd.

Berlingieri said the teen’s mother contacted police and gave them her son’s name.

Clintondale resident Heather Idema attended KFEST Sunday with her husband and 10-year-old daughter, and supplied the Journal with video footage she took of the incident.

Idema said someone in the crowd threw something at Akon, who then asked the crowd to identify that person. The KFEST concertgoer was plucked from the crowd by a security guard and directed toward Akon, who hoisted the fan onto his shoulders and tossed him into the audience.

Akon Being Investigated for Assault by Police

  Share

Fishkill town police are looking for the KFEST concertgoer who on Sunday was plucked from the crowd by a security guard, directed toward headlining musician Akon and then hoisted by Akon on the singer’s shoulders and hurled back into the audience.

Detective. Lt. John Berlingieri of the Fishkill Police said talks have been held within the department regarding the possibility of questioning Akon about the incident, which occurred during Fishkill-based WSPK (104.7 FM)’s annual KFEST concert at Dutchess Stadium.

“We’re trying to identify that kid, just to find out whether or not we have any kind of criminal offense,” Berlingieri said. “We are looking to speak to him. No victim. No crime.”
